Symptoms

  • •Check engine light illuminated
  • •Harsh shifting or delayed engagement
  • •Transmission slipping or failure to shift
  • •Reduced fuel efficiency
  • •Possible transmission overheating

Diagnostic Steps

  1. 1Scan the vehicle's OBD-II system for any specific transmission-related error codes.
  2. 2Check the transmission fluid level and condition (look for contamination or burnt smell).
  3. 3Inspect the wiring and connectors related to the transmission control module (TCM) for damage or corrosion.
  4. 4Test the TCM for proper operation using a multimeter.
  5. 5Examine the vehicle’s battery voltage and ground connections, ensuring they are within specifications.
  6. 6Review the vehicle's service history for any prior transmission repairs or issues.

Solution

Solution

1. Preparation

  • Gather necessary tools and parts.
  • Disconnect the vehicle battery to avoid electrical shorts.
  • Ensure the vehicle is on a level surface and securely lifted if needed.

2. Check and Replace Transmission Fluid

  • Tools Required: Transmission fluid pump, socket set, drain pan.
  • Remove the transmission pan bolts using a socket set.
  • Carefully lower the transmission pan and drain the old fluid into a drain pan.
  • Inspect the pan for debris and replace the filter if necessary.
  • Reinstall the pan with a new gasket and torque bolts to manufacturer specifications.
  • Refill the transmission with the recommended fluid type using a fluid pump.

3. Inspect and Repair Wiring/Connections

  • Tools Required: Multimeter, wire stripper, soldering iron (if needed).
  • Visually inspect the wiring harness and connectors for damage or corrosion.
  • Use a multimeter to check resistance and continuity in the wires.
  • Repair or replace any damaged wiring or connectors.

4. Test and Reprogram TCM (if necessary)

  • Tools Required: OBD-II scanner with TCM programming capability.
  • Reconnect the battery and start the vehicle.
  • Use an OBD-II scanner to check for any remaining codes.
  • If the TCM is faulty, replace it and use the scanner to reprogram it according to manufacturer specifications.
